From A.I.S.E. to Detergents Europe

Clean & Delight. Disinfect. Protect.

The Client / Detergents Europe

The challenge

After more than 70 years as A.I.S.E., the European cleaning and hygiene products industry association embarked on a major transformation. The objective was not simply to introduce a new name, but to redefine how the sector explains its value to policymakers, stakeholders and the wider public.

The challenge was to create a clearer, more accessible narrative that highlighted the essential role cleaning and hygiene products play in everyday life while developing a modern visual identity, digital presence and launch campaign capable of bringing the new brand to life.

What we did

Morris & Chapman supported the rebranding from strategy through to implementation.

We worked closely with the association to develop a new narrative for both the organisation and the wider sector. This included key messages, boilerplate text, an elevator pitch, website copy and supporting communications materials. At the heart of the new positioning was a simple four-word description of what cleaning and hygiene products do every day: Clean & Delight. Disinfect. Protect.

Building on the existing visual identity, we developed a new visual language and comprehensive style guide designed to ensure consistency across all communications. We also created a suite of practical templates to enable efficient and coherent communication across multiple channels.

To support the launch, we designed and deployed a completely new website, creating a clearer and more engaging user experience focused on the value and impact of cleaning and hygiene products.

Our team scripted and edited a series of videos explaining the role of the sector in protecting health, supporting wellbeing and enabling modern life. We also developed and delivered a social media launch campaign to build awareness and engagement around the new brand.

To mark the transition, we created the concept for the launch event and managed its delivery from start to finish. The event brought together policymakers, industry leaders and stakeholders to unveil the new identity and showcase the sector’s contribution to society through an immersive exhibition experience.
